Context
In this hadith, Mu'adh bin Jabal narrates a touching moment where the Messenger of Allah (ﷺ) expresses his love for him and advises him to make a specific supplication in every prayer. This emphasizes the importance of remembering Allah and seeking His help in worship. The takeaway is the significance of incorporating heartfelt supplications into our prayers.
